SPECTRAN V6 TABLET

Aaronia AG
SPECTRAN V6 TABLET

A rugged, handheld real-time spectrum analyzer in a tablet form factor, offered in configurations up to 18 GHz for detecting and geolocating RF interference during live satellite ground station operation.

Technical specifications

Frequency range (family)
9 kHz up to 18 GHz (model-dependent, up to 140 GHz across full V6 line)
Real-Time Bandwidth
44 MHz (up to 490 MHz on other V6 tablet variants)
Sweep speed
max. 3 THz/s; well over 1.5 THz/s at 18 GHz span
Sensitivity (DANL)
-170 dBm/Hz
Internal storage
max. 16 TB
Operating system
Windows 11 Pro / Linux
Processor
AMD Ryzen 7, 64 GB RAM
FFT throughput
960 million FFT points/s
I/Q streaming
Unlimited continuous true I/Q streaming via USB 3.0

About

The Aaronia SPECTRAN V6 TABLET is a mobile, handheld real-time RF spectrum analyzer built into a compact, portable tablet form factor. It combines an AMD Ryzen 7 processor, 64 GB RAM, and ultra-fast PCIe 4.0 storage with a dedicated RF front end, giving field engineers desktop-class real-time spectrum analysis performance in a device that can be carried to an antenna site or ground station. Depending on configuration, the tablet family spans 9 kHz up to 140 GHz, with sweep speeds up to 3 THz/s and real-time bandwidths up to 490 MHz. The 18 GHz variant was introduced as the world’s first portable real-time spectrum analyzer capable of well over 1.5 THz/s sweep speed at an 18 GHz span, purpose-built to detect and locate RF interference during live operation of satellite ground stations. The device runs Aaronia’s RTSA-Suite PRO software on Windows 11 Pro or Linux, offers up to 16 TB of internal storage for continuous signal recording, and features a sunlight-readable, outdoor-rated touchscreen. Target users include satellite ground segment operators, SatCom interference hunters, spectrum regulators, and military/aerospace RF engineers.
